If the item is not signed up within 60 days of installation American Requirement Heating & A/c’s Base Limited Warranty terms will use.”Provider puts it in this manner, “To obtain the longer service warranty periodsthe product should be appropriately registered at www.carrier.com within ninety (90) days of initial installation.”Keep in mind: In some states, it is illegal to need registration of a warranty for the much better guarantee to be in result.

At least, keep an outdated invoice for the devices. Numerous setup professionals take the step of registering guarantees. Whether you do it or your professional does, it is your responsibility to ensure it happens. You’ll lose half the years of your service warranty or more if you stop working to register it and are stuck to the Base service warranty.

Consumers are expecting better guarantee protection, and some makers are reacting with longer warranties with more advantages. The biggest names in the industry, Trane, Lennox, Carrier and a few others, are lagging behind. All the brands provide 2 warranties. The Registered Guarantee requires product registration within 60 or 90 days depending on brand unless such a requirement is prohibited in your state.

Lennox uses the term “Extended Warranty” the exact same method other brands use “Registered Warranty.” It is a marketing ploy and complicated. For all brands, including Lennox brand names, you must acquire a prolonged warranty plan if you desire labor to be covered. Here’s a summary of leading brands and their guarantees.

Unit Replacement: The guarantee uses to heat exchangers on furnaces and compressors (and coils on some models) on a/c unit and heatpump. Transferable: Daikin brand names and Trane/American Standard are the only brand names that allow the Registered Service warranty to be transferred. If you offer your house throughout the guarantee period, the brand-new owner gets the full staying balance of the service warranty.

A lot of other brand names allow transfer, however the brand-new owner gets just the Base Warranty, which for a lot of brands is 5 years on parts and 10 or 20 years on the heat exchanger. Lennox brands use no transfer, and that’s one factor we rank their service warranties as worst. There is a small processing cost for moving the guarantee, which need to be performed in composing within 60 days of closing on the home.

We’ll let you understand right from the start that we DO NOT advise you spend money on a HEATING AND COOLING extended service warranty. The better strategy is to have your system cleaned and serviced every few years and begin putting away cash for major repairs and replacement down the road.

The majority of are third-party service warranties offered by A/C dealers. Just Daikin, Goodman and Amana sell their own extended guarantees. To be reasonable, let’s look at both sides of the argument. There are two factors they might be a good concept. Conserving money is challenging If cash burns a hole in your pocket, then parting with a chunk of it when you acquire your A/C devices might keep you from having repair requirements later on however no money for them.

Offering your house Potential purchasers may like having a prolonged service warranty on a system that is 10+ years old. But that’s only if the prolonged warranty you acquire has a transfer stipulation. Some do, and typically cost more. Many are not transferable. There are a number of reasons we do not recommend prolonged guarantees.

If you invest $3,000 on an inexpensive heating system installed, the plan will cost $240 to $300. Heat pump extended warranties are on the high end of the variety. Invest $5,000 on a heat pump, and your extended warranty will cost $500 to $750. It’s not unusual for prolonged warranties to cost $1,500 or more for a full A/C system.

Not only do you pay upfront, however you’ll have annual costs. The majority of service agreements cost $100 to $300 for two maintenance calls per year, based upon the devices covered and the plan features. In fact, a lot of HVAC systems do not need a twice-a-year service. Plus, the service agreement must be bought from the business that offered and installed your A/C devices.

They make cash year after year from them. As one Florida Air Conditioner specialist told a HEATING AND COOLING specialists publication, “” But what ready to the house owner? They are financially rewarding businesses. They make money by offering extended service warranties and paying as little bit as possible in claims. Common factors to reject claims are that the system was poorly set up or that you, the property owner, stopped working to maintain it as guaranteed (or don’t have documents revealing it was maintained every year). You may choose brand-new equipment: Replacement equipment is not covered by extended guarantees, simply repairs.

It will be brand-new, so mechanical failure will be unlikely. It could be more efficient, so energy expenses will be lower. It will have a complete manufacturer’s guarantee. If you spend a lot of cash on an extended guarantee, you’ll lose it if you purchase replacement devices. Those are the pros and cons of extended guarantees.

Property owners typically have the alternative to get HVAC service warranties for both parts and labor. Knowing a bit more about each policy can assist you identify the course that’s right for you.

The labor service warranty covers service call charges and labor with your A/C business. (More on that in the next area.) However there’s likewise the manufacturer’s part service warranty. This is what covers the expense of damaged parts in a given amount of time. A 5-year part service warranty is the requirement for most makers.

These warranties will differ from business to business. In basic, though, your labor service warranty will cover the service call charges and labor costs for any repairs during a certain number of years. Because a manufacturer’s warranty only covers the parts, the labor service warranty essentially works to fill in the gaps.

However you ‘d essentially be home complimentary with any repairs if both your maker’s part warranty and 10-year labor warranty are still good. Any issues with your equipment would then be repaired totally free. Working with a HVAC company that can speak with you in simple terms will help ease your decision-making procedure. That’s why you’ll also need to know what your guarantees won’t cover. Concerns associated with unclean filters and other specialized maintenance will not be covered by your service warranties. For example, this might relate to things getting captured in the flue, such as snow or rodents.

However to be sincere, these concerns are uncommon. The part and labor service warranties are meant to cover the expenses when a part in your system fails and requires replaced. These supplemental maintenance problems are another matter. Getting your equipment inspected on a routine basis should keep your service warranties in check (and alert you to other problems that might be going on with your setup). Great HVAC manufacturers support their items for more than a couple years, which is essential with systems that are expected to last as much as 20 years or longer. Due to the fact that a HEATING AND COOLING repair can be costly, it is a good idea to look for warranties that have the longest terms.

: Guarantees often have differing timeframes for various aspects of an A/C unit, such as an a/c compressor, heater heat exchanger, parts and labor. A heat exchanger, for example, might have a 20-year warranty, while other parts might have a 10-year service warranty. As you work with a specialist, learn if the contracting business or maker has a warranty-processing cost.

: Makers and dealerships frequently provide extended service warranties that add 5 to ten years to parts or labor protection. Beware if a sales representative seems aggressive about buying this kind of guarantee, as it may be indicative of the system’s quality.
